Transaction 581d798268c51f3ccc819a971730de6c58868c2dffe531af1c6bc6ce23222858
1 Input
1 Output
-
581d798268c51f3ccc819a971730de6c58868c2dffe531af1c6bc6ce23222858:0
- value
- 5339
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 29d69b8db8174430ff25136cc50c364dc1949990221391149ad8c061e5be2f2a
- address
- bc1p98tfhrdczazrple9zdkv2rpkfhqefxvsygfez9y6mrqxred79u4qc3rmeg